Patent classifications
H04L9/12
Decryption device, encryption device, and cryptographic system
An inner-product functional encryption scheme in which the maximum length of a ciphertext and the maximum length of a secret key are not restricted can be constructed. An encryption device (20) generates a ciphertext ct.sub.x in which a vector x is encrypted, using encryption setting information that is of a size depending on the size of the vector x and is generated using as input public information of a fixed size. A key generation device (30) generates a secret key sk.sub.y in which a vector y is set, using key setting information that is of a size depending on the size of the vector y and is generated using as input the public information. A decryption device (40) decrypts the ciphertext ct.sub.x with the secret key sk.sub.y to calculate an inner-product value of the vector x and the vector y.
Methods and devices for optimal information-theoretically secure encryption key management
Method, device and computer program product for managing a plurality of encryption keys using a keystore seed that defines a seed bit set. A key management process defines a key mapping between the seed bit set and the plurality of encryption keys. The key management process enables each encryption key to be generated from the seed bit set using a corresponding keying material value and the key mapping. The key mapping specifies that an encryption key is generated by partitioning the seed bit set into a plurality of seed bit partitions, determining a keying value from the keying material value, determining a key sequence using the plurality of seed bit partitions and the keying value, and determining the encryption key from the key sequence. Management of a large number of encryption keys can be simplified through indirect management via the keystore seed and the key management process.
Secure wireless dataloading using in-flight entertainment connectivity systems
Devices, systems and methods for enhancing aircraft maintenance are disclosed. An exemplary method for improving dataloading in an airplane includes retrieving, from an in-flight entertainment connectivity (IFEC) system, at least one avionics software, the IFEC system comprising a mass storage device comprising a first storage segment and a second storage segment, the first storage segment being a secure storage segment configured to store the at least one avionics software, and the second storage segment being configured to store media content, and loading, using a wireless network converter coupled to a wired legacy port, the at least one avionics software onto a target avionics system.
Secure wireless dataloading using in-flight entertainment connectivity systems
Devices, systems and methods for enhancing aircraft maintenance are disclosed. An exemplary method for improving dataloading in an airplane includes retrieving, from an in-flight entertainment connectivity (IFEC) system, at least one avionics software, the IFEC system comprising a mass storage device comprising a first storage segment and a second storage segment, the first storage segment being a secure storage segment configured to store the at least one avionics software, and the second storage segment being configured to store media content, and loading, using a wireless network converter coupled to a wired legacy port, the at least one avionics software onto a target avionics system.
AUDIOMETRIC RECEIVER SYSTEM TO DETECT AND PROCESS AUDIO SIGNALS
In an approach for detecting and processing multiple audio signals simultaneously, an audiometric receiver system comprises a transmitter, wherein the transmitter comprises a digital signal processor, and wherein the digital signal processor comprises a quality check component, an amplifier or attenuator component, mixer component, a modulator component, and an encrypter component; and a receiver, wherein the receiver comprises a decrypter component, a demodulator component, a splitter component, and a second amplifier or attenuator component.
AUDIOMETRIC RECEIVER SYSTEM TO DETECT AND PROCESS AUDIO SIGNALS
In an approach for detecting and processing multiple audio signals simultaneously, an audiometric receiver system comprises a transmitter, wherein the transmitter comprises a digital signal processor, and wherein the digital signal processor comprises a quality check component, an amplifier or attenuator component, mixer component, a modulator component, and an encrypter component; and a receiver, wherein the receiver comprises a decrypter component, a demodulator component, a splitter component, and a second amplifier or attenuator component.
Localized traffic data collection
A system and method for collecting, processing, storing, or transmitting traffic data. A localized data collection module may retrieve, receive, or intercept traffic data through or from hardware installed in a traffic control cabinet adjacent an intersection or other roadway feature of interest. Data which may have previously been confined to a closed loop traffic control system may be remotely accessible for traffic operations control or monitoring via a network connected server and/or cloud architecture.
Localized traffic data collection
A system and method for collecting, processing, storing, or transmitting traffic data. A localized data collection module may retrieve, receive, or intercept traffic data through or from hardware installed in a traffic control cabinet adjacent an intersection or other roadway feature of interest. Data which may have previously been confined to a closed loop traffic control system may be remotely accessible for traffic operations control or monitoring via a network connected server and/or cloud architecture.
Bin syncing technique for multiple data protection schemes
A bin syncing technique ensures continuous data protection, such as replication and erasure coding, for content driven distribution of data served by storage nodes of a cluster in the event of failure to one or more block services configured to process the data. The cluster maintains information about the block services assigned to host a bin with a copy of the data in a bin assignment table associated with a state. The copies of the data are named, e.g., replica 0 (R0), replica 1 (R1) or replica 2 (R2). In response to failure of one or more block services assigned to host a bin with a replica of the data, an alternate or replacement block service may access the assignments maintained in the bin assignment table, which specify names of the replicas associated with the state.
Quantum key distribution method and device, and storage medium
This application provide quantum key distribution methods, devices, and storage media. In an implementation, a method comprises: determining, based on a first mapping, a first quantum key of N first quantum keys corresponding to an i.sup.th node on a target routing path; determining, based on a second mapping, a second quantum key of N second quantum keys corresponding to the i.sup.th node; and generating, by the i.sup.th node based on the first quantum key corresponding to the i.sup.th node and the second quantum key corresponding to the i.sup.th node, a third quantum key corresponding to the i.sup.th node on the target routing path.